ATTENTION DEVELOPERS, BUILDERS & INVESTORS! Offered as an vacant land for this Rare and exceptional opportunity to acquire a massive0.41 Acres / 17,900 sq ft lot in the heart of highly sought-after Scarborough Village. This extraordinary park-like lot features an impressive 45.6ftfrontage and extends an incredible ~390ft deep, making it the ultimate site for a luxury custom estate or a Missing Middle high-yield multi residential build. Under Toronto's progressive multiplex bylaws, build up to 4-plex without minor variances, or add a detached rear garden suite to maximize rental doors! The existing 1956 detached 1.5-storey side-split features 3 beds, 2 baths, Finished Basement. Property is being sold in "as-is, where-is" condition ideal for a complete top-to-bottom renovation or immediate demolition. Superb family-friendly community just minutes to the Eglington/Guildwood GO Station, Scarboro Gold & Country Club, excellent schools, shopping, parks, & transit. Bring your vision and unlock massive upside potential! Property is not be in habitable condition and is sold in as-is where is and makes no representations or warranties as to the state of the property.

Who lives here?

Scarborough Village, Toronto is an east Toronto neighbourhood notable for its singles, renters, salespeople and tradespeople. It has a higher than average population of immigrants, particularly those from the Philippines, Bangladesh, India and Sri Lanka, and Urdu, Tamil and Bengali speakers. Residents tend to be younger with a significant number of babies, kids aged 5 to 14, youth aged 15 to 24 and adults aged 50 to 64.
